The global investment advisory market has witnessed substantial growth over the past few years. According to a report by Research and Markets, the investment advisory market was valued at approximately $100 billion in 2021 and is projected to reach around $130 billion by 2025,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5%. This growth can be attributed to several factors, including increasing financial literacy among consumers, the complexity of investment products, and the desire for personalized financial planning. Investment advisory services encompass a wide range of offerings, from portfolio management and retirement planning to tax optimization and estate planning. Advisors leverage their expertise to create diversified investment portfolios that mitigate risks while maximizing returns. For instance, a well-structured portfolio might include a mix of equities, fixed income, alternative investments, and cash equivalents, tailored to the clients risk profile. Moreover, the rise of robo-advisors has transformed the investment advisory landscape. These automated platforms provide algorithm-driven financial planning services with minimal human intervention. According to a report by Statista, assets managed by robo-advisors are expected to surpass $1 trillion by 2024, indicating a significant shift towards technology-driven investment solutions. While robo-advisors offer a cost-effective alternative for budget-conscious investors, traditional advisory services still hold a competitive edge in providing personalized advice and emotional support during market downturns. The psychological impact of working with an investment advisor cannot be overlooked. Research indicates that investors who engage with advisors tend to experience lower levels of anxiety and stress related to their financial decisions. A study by Vanguard found that individuals who worked with an advisor reported feeling more confident about their financial future, with 88% stating they were satisfied with their investment outcomes. This emotional reassurance is particularly crucial during periods of market turbulence, where panic selling can lead to significant losses. Furthermore, the demographic shift in the investor base is reshaping the demand for investment advisory services. Millennials and Gen Z investors, who are now entering the market, prioritize sustainability and ethical investing. According to a survey by Morgan Stanley, 86% of millennials are interested in sustainable investing, and 95% of them believe that companies should be held accountable for their impact on society. This trend has prompted many advisory firms to incorporate environmental, social, and governance (ESG) factors into their investment strategies, catering to the values of younger investors.
